The Middlesex Sheriff’s Office (“MSO”) is seeking a qualified professional for the position of Mental Health Worker (“MHW”). Under the direction of the Director of Behavioral Health or designee, the MHW will help care for physically or mentally ill individuals confined to Health Service Unit (“HSU”) within the Middlesex Jail and House of Correction in Billerica, MA. Mental Health Workers observe patients and report any physical or behavioral signs or changes to nursing, clinical and administrative staff. The primary duty of the MHW is to ensure the safety of all patients by conducting safety checks. The MHW will provide direct care services to program clients in accordance with their treatment goals. Additional responsibilities of the MHW include, but are not limited, to :

  • Conducting safety checks of patients at various intervals ranging from constant observation to fifteen-minute checks or other as clinically indicated;
  • Collaborating effectively with other staff to identify patient milieu issues, develop strategies for dealing with them to better serve patient needs, promoting a non-threatening, therapeutic milieu;
  • Completing all written documentation necessary for the patient and program operations; this includes maintaining patient records and relevant data and documentation necessary for a complete up-to-date record of services according to program and department standards utilizing the digital medical record program;
  • Demonstrating basic communication and intervention skills by applying various crisis prevention and crisis intervention approaches;
  • Facilitating therapeutic groups for patients on the HSU, twice daily;
  • Disseminating various items to the patients which include: daily meals, canteen and mail;
  • Preparing space for new patients on the unit. Assisting patients who are moving in or moving out of the unit;
  • Controlling all movement in and out of the HSU via the control panel located in the Nurses Station and observing patients on video camera;
  • Ensuring the unit is clean and secure. Performing daily housekeeping and house management duties, as well as routine maintenance tasks as needed. Reporting any needed facility repairs. Completing weekly supply order;
  • Assisting the Medical Records Coordinator in filing documents in patient records;
  • Performing other work as required by Management.
